Obsidian

Description Rapidly cooled volcanic rock.
Blast resistance 1,200
Hardness 10
Tool(s)
Renewable Yes
Stackable Yes (64)


Obsidian is a high durability block which is created when water touches a lava source block.

Obtaining Edit

Natural generation Edit

Obsidian does not explicitly generate in the Minecraft world, however it can generate if water naturally flows into lava.

Post-generation Edit

Obsidian can be created by making water flow into a lava source block.

When entering an unlinked Nether portal, a portal will be generated out of obsidian.

Usage Edit

 
An example of the smallest possible Nether portal frame.

Obsidian can be used to create Nether portals by creating an obsidian portal frame, then lighting it with a fire striker.

Due to its high blast resistance and high durability, it can be used in building to make durable structures.
